Clean Energy Fuels’ sharp intraday move suggests a short-term momentum play rather than a fundamental shift. Investors should monitor whether the move is confirmed by closing above key resistance levels or if it reverts to its prior trend. The broader theme’s mixed performance also highlights the importance of sector context—CLNE may be benefiting from speculative capital rotation rather than a thematic upswing.
